Intro

Space Jesus is the solo moniker of New Jersey-born producer Jasha Tull, a central figure in the mid-2010s explosion of the North American 'experimental bass' scene. His sound identity is defined by a fusion of heavy sub-bass, psychedelic synthesis, and hip-hop rhythmic structures, often referred to by fans as 'wonky' or 'alien' bass.

Tull's career arc began in the underground electronic scene of the Northeast, gaining significant traction through the Wakaan label and high-profile festival appearances. His music is noted for its high-fidelity digital production and maximalist approach to sound design, frequently utilizing liquid textures and vocal manipulation. Culturally, Space Jesus occupied a bridge between the 'jam band' festival circuit and the harder edges of dubstep and trap. Critical consensus often highlights his ability to maintain a 'groove' despite the chaotic and abstract nature of his sound design. His influence is seen in the rise of 'freeform bass,' where genre boundaries between glitch, dub, and hip-hop are intentionally blurred.
